Danfoss MBT 9110 Temperature sensor

The Danfoss MBT 9110 temperature transmitter can be used for converting the Pt100 ohm signal or the thermo couple mV signal to a 4 to 20 mA signal. The MBT 9110 can be used together with all types of MBT sensors, Pt100 as well as Thermo couple.
MBT 9110 transmitters in the standard program are delivered in an enclosure, but are also used as an integrated part of certain temperature sensors.
The transmitter is available as standard or galvanic isolated with or without EEx approval.

Flexibility is the key word
The MBT 9110 can be programmed by computer to convert Pt100, Pt1000 and the common thermocouple types to a 4 to 20 mA signal. It is also possible to program a sensor error or cable resistance into the transmitter and thereby automatically compensate the error.

Low sensibility towards electronic noise.
If needed, the MBT 9110 can be delivered with galvanic isolation. This is recommended when measuring with Thermocouples. Generally the MBT 9110 is resistant against influence from EMC and meets the requirements of EN 50081-1 and EN 50081-2.

Compensation of wire resistance
When using cables to transfer the signal from a Pt100 element, the resistance of the wires will give a measurement error.
The MBT 9110 automatically eliminates wire resistance errors by using 3 or 4-wire compensation. This is an advantage in situations where the transmitter cannot be placed near the sensor.
